#bfccc1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bfccc1 is composed of 74.9% red, 80%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 129.2 degrees, a saturation of 11.3% and a lightness of 77.5%. #bfccc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7f9983.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#bfccc1 color description : Grayish lime green.
#bfccc1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bfccc1 has RGB values of R:191, G:204,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12569793.
